Explanation

A firewall provides protection against DDoS (Distributed Denial of Service) attacks. Firewalls can be configured with rules to detect and block abnormal traffic patterns, rate-limit incoming connections, and filter out malicious packets associated with a DDoS flood. RFID badges are physical access control tools, UAC (User Account Control) manages privilege escalation on Windows systems, and antivirus software detects and removes malicious software - none of these directly mitigate network-level DDoS traffic.
